This historical aerial photograph captures the harbour of Vlissingen, Holland, as seen from above on October 11, 1986. The image provides a detailed view of the port's layout, infrastructure, and surrounding areas. It offers valuable insights into maritime activities during that era and can serve as a reference for studies on urban development and transportation. The photograph is characterized by its clarity and historical significance, making it a vital resource for researchers and enthusiasts alike.
